Scientist, Applications Sample Preparation About Glyphic:

At Glyphic Biotechnologies, we plan to create the protein revolution for which scientists and researchers have been waiting. We are developing a massively parallel, single-molecule proteome sequencing platform that will transform life science discovery and usher in a new era of insights into human biology and disease. To date, we have raised >$80M from venture partners and non-dilutive grant funding to achieve our vision of next generation proteome sequencing.

We are seeking a technically driven, detail-oriented, and collaborative Scientist to apply and optimize sample preparation workflows across Glyphic’s single-molecule protein sequencing platform (ProSE), as well as complementary DNA sequencing, RNA sequencing, and mass spectrometry-based proteomics workflows. Reporting to the Director of Assay Integration, you will execute and refine established sample preparation protocols across a broad range of biological inputs and generate high-quality data that supports ProSE performance benchmarking and Glyphic’s broader multi-omic strategy, combining ProSE, RNA-seq, DNA-seq, Ribo-seq, and mass spectrometry to identify neoantigens, biomarkers, and drug targets

The ideal candidate is comfortable executing and troubleshooting multi-step protocols across both nucleic acid- and protein-based workflows, rapidly adapting established methods to new sample types, and communicating results clearly across multidisciplinary teams. A track record of hands-on sample prep execution across proteomics and NGS platforms, and comfort operating in high-throughput environments, will be key to making an immediate impact.

This is a full-time, exempt, in-person position with work conducted at our Berkeley, CA location.

What you’ll do

Sample Preparation & Assay Execution

  • Evaluate and process incoming biological sample inputs, including cultured cells, fixed cells, tissue sections, blood, and Key Opinion Leader (KOL) samples - assessing sample-specific constraints and analytical requirements before entering the workflow.
  • Extract and quantify nucleic acids and proteins from these samples, applying established extraction methods across diverse matrices.
  • Apply and adapt enrichment, depletion, and dynamic-range management protocols to improve input quality for low-abundance targets and optimize ProSE and NGS sequencing yield.
  • Perform core molecular biology reactions - buffer preparation, reagent formulation, enzymatic reactions, gel electrophoresis, PCR/qPCR, hybridization-based assays, and amplification workflows - to prepare samples for downstream analysis.
  • Generate sequencing- and analysis-ready outputs: NGS libraries for DNA-seq, RNA-seq, and ribosome profiling across a broad set of platforms, and processed samples for ProSE and mass spectrometry-based proteomic readouts.
  • Support the generation and sourcing of standard reference materials using cell culture techniques.
Assay Optimization & Data Analysis
  • Test protocol variables - reagent concentrations, incubation times, temperature conditions, wash conditions, sample preparation steps, and workflow timing - to optimize assay performance.
  • Generate and analyze high-quality experimental data, evaluating assay performance using metrics such as signal intensity, background, reproducibility, specificity, sensitivity, sample quality, and workflow robustness.
  • Analyze and interpret large-scale proteomic and genomic datasets using quantitative and statistical approaches.
  • Propose and apply in-process controls and analytical tools to build a comprehensive understanding of the factors driving sequencing efficiency across diverse sample and molecule types.
  • Collaborate closely with proteomics, assay development, chemistry and data science teams to design experiments, interpret results, and guide project strategy - including cross-platform efforts (ProSE, RNA-seq, DNA-seq, ribosome profiling, and mass spectrometry).
